1. Sort and Declutter Before Packing

Before wrapping a single wrench, take stock of your tools. Moving is the perfect time to:

  • Donate or sell duplicates or items you no longer use.
  • Check for damage—broken tools are a safety hazard and not worth transporting.
  • Group tools by type (e.g., power tools, hand tools, nails/screws) for easier packing.

2. Use the Right Packing Materials

Cheap, flimsy boxes won’t cut it for heavy or sharp tools. Invest in:

  • Heavy-duty moving boxes in Perth (double-walled for durability).
  • Toolboxes or hard cases for high-value items like drills and saws.
  • Bubble wrap or moving blankets to protect fragile parts.
  • Eco-friendly packing materials like recycled padding for sustainability.

For loose nails, screws, or bolts, seal them in labelled zip-lock bags or small containers to prevent spills.


3. Packing Hand Tools Safely

Hand tools like hammers, wrenches, and screwdrivers need extra care:

  • Wrap sharp edges (e.g., chisels, saw blades) in cardboard or foam.
  • Bundle similar tools together with rubber bands or cloth wraps.
  • Use dividers in boxes to keep items from shifting during transit.

If you’re moving long-distance (e.g., interstate), reinforce boxes with packing tape and mark them as "HEAVY" to alert movers.


4. Securing Power Tools and Fragile Equipment

Power tools are expensive and often delicate. Here’s how to pack them:

  • Remove batteries to prevent accidental activation.
  • Pack cords separately to avoid tangling.
  • Use original cases if available—they’re designed for protection.
  • Label boxes "FRAGILE" if using professional fragile item packing services.

For large equipment like cement mixers or compressors, disassemble removable parts and secure them with padding.


5. Loading and Transporting Tools

Once packed, loading tools correctly prevents accidents:

  • Place heaviest boxes at the bottom of the truck or vehicle.
  • Secure loose items with straps to avoid shifting.
  • Keep sharp or hazardous tools separate from household goods.
